Nested and interleaved direct sequence spread spectrum to enhance CDMA security and bit error rate performance
Authors:Abolfazl Falahati  Nader Sanandaji
Affiliation:Department of Electrical Engineering, Digital Cryptography and Coding Systems Laboratory (DCCS Lab), Iran University of Science and Technology (IUST), Tehran, Iran
Abstract:Two new methods, the nested direct sequence spread spectrum and interleaved direct sequence spread spectrum, are introduced in view of the previously investigated spread spectrum methods. In the nested direct sequence method, the security is maintained, and the cross‐correlation between different codes resulting in multi‐user interference that corresponds to BER performance is improved, while in the interleaved direct sequence spread spectrum, the security is improved and BER performance is maintained. Both methods are analysed by mathematical relations as well as computer simulations and are compared with the existing methods. Copyright © 2016 John Wiley & Sons, Ltd.
Keywords:CDMA  maximal length sequence  encryption  block cipher  multi‐user interference  bit error rate  nested DSSS  interleaved DSSS
